2-Year Limited Warranty
Terms and Conditions
The DR
POWERWAGON is warranted for two (2) years against defects in materials or workmanship when put to ordinary and normal consumer use; ninety (90) days for any other use.
For the purposes of all the above warranties, “ordinary and normal consumer use” refers to non-commercial residential use and does not include misuse, accidents or damage due to inadequate maintenance.
DR Power Equipment certifies that the DR
POWERWAGON is fit for ordinary purposes for which a product of this type is used. DR Power Equipment however, limits the implied warranties of merchantability and fitness in duration to a period of two (2) years in consumer use, ninety (90) days for any other use.
The 2-Year Limited Warranty on the DR
POWERWAGON starts on the date the machine ships from our factory. The
2-Year Limited Warranty is applicable only to the original owner.
The warranty holder is responsible for the performance of the required maintenance as defined by the manufacturer's owner's manuals. The warranty holder is responsible for replacement of normally wearing parts such as the Drive
Belts, Battery, Brake Pads, Filters, and Spark Plug. Accessories to the machine are not covered by this warranty.
During the warranty period, the warranty holder is responsible for the machine transportation charges, if required.
During the warranty period, warranty parts will be shipped by standard method at no charge to the warranty holder.
Expedited shipping of warranty parts is the responsibility of the warranty holder.

Daily Checklist for the DR POWERWAGON
When performing any maintenance, you must first shut off the engine, set the parking brake, wait five minutes to allow parts to cool and disconnect the spark plug wire, keeping it away from the spark plug.
To help maintain your DR POWERWAGON for optimum performance, we recommend you follow this checklist each time you use your machine.
[ ] OIL: With the machine on a level surface, remove the Oil Fill Cap and check the oil level. Fill the reservoir according to the Dipstick with SAE30 HD motor oil.
[ ] GAS: Fill the Fuel Tank with fresh, unleaded gasoline.
[ ] ENGINE: It is very important to keep the Engine clean. Remove grass and other debris from the Engine Cooling Fins and Debris Guard.
A dirty Engine retains heat and can cause damage to internal Engine components.
[ ] BELT: Check the Belt for wear.
[ ] AIR FILTER: A clean Air Filter will mean a much easier starting and cooler running Engine. Please refer to your Engine Owner's Manual for instructions on cleaning the Air Filter.
[ ] TIRES: Check the Tires for wear and proper inflation.
End of Season and Storage
When performing any maintenance, you must first shut off the engine, set the parking brake, wait five minutes to allow parts to cool and disconnect the spark plug wire, keeping it away from the spark plug.
Note:
Please refer to the Engine Owner's Manual for Engine-specific procedures.
Change the oil
(8.75 Engines only)
; this will help to eliminate sludge and acids in the Engine. For winter use, use SAE 5W – 30W.
If your DR POWERWAGON will be idle for more than 30 days, we recommend using a gas stabilizer. This will prevent sediment from gumming up the carburetor. If there is dirt or moisture in the gas or tank, remove it by draining the tank. Completely fill the tank with fresh, unleaded gas and add the appropriate amount of stabilizer or gasoline additive. Run the Engine for a short time to allow the additive to circulate.
Remove the Spark Plug and pour about 1 ounce of motor oil into the cylinder hole. Replace the Plug and pull the Recoil Starter Rope until you feel strong resistance. This will coat the piston and seat the valves to prevent moisture buildup.
Clean and/or replace the Air Filter(s).
Clean dirt and debris from the cylinder head cooling fins, carburetor linkage, blower housing, rotating screen, and muffler area of the
Engine.
Check to make sure the operator controls are moving freely. Lubricate the Throttle Lever Cable, Parking Brake Cable and Traction
Control cable with SAE 30 Oil if necessary. See page 22.
Electric starting models: Remove the Battery and keep it in a cool, dry place when the DR POWERWAGON is in storage. We suggest charging the Battery once a month while the DR is stored, and again before you are ready to start the new season. This will help the
Battery maintain its charge all season. See page 21.
